libgdx/gdx-ai
Artificial Intelligence framework for games based on libGDX or not. Features: Steering Behaviors, Formation Motion, Pathfinding, Behavior Trees and Finite State Machines
This framework helps game developers add realistic and intelligent behaviors to their game characters and entities. It takes abstract concepts for movement, decision-making, and pathfinding, and provides concrete, optimized Java implementations. Game developers can use this to make their non-player characters (NPCs) navigate environments, react to situations, and move in believable ways.
1,286 stars. No commits in the last 6 months.
Use this if you are a game developer working with Java and need to implement sophisticated artificial intelligence for characters, from basic movement to complex decision-making, in your game.
Not ideal if you are looking for general-purpose AI solutions outside of game development or if you prefer a different programming language or game engine.
Stars
1,286
Forks
254
Language
Java
License
Apache-2.0
Category
Last pushed
Oct 01, 2024
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/agents/libgdx/gdx-ai"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Related agents
inoryy/csb-ai-starter
Starter Bot for Codingame's Coders Strike Back AI Challenge (Simulation Engine + Random Search)
JoanStinson/SteeringBehaviors
C++ SDL AI Steering Behaviors: Seek, Flee, Arrive, Pursue, Evade, Wander, Path Following,...
SoloGameDevGitHub/AIEngine
An Artificial Intelligence Engine to be used mainly in game development. It contains a bunch of...
brachiel/SilverCoin
A space trading simulator
AitenAndGo/AI_GAMES
some of my programs